As Indonesia's capital and largest city, Jakarta rests on the northwest coast of the island of Java. It is the country's economic, cultural, and political center with plenty of opportunities for sightseeing, nightlife, shopping, and entertainment.
Nanjing is the capital city of the Jiangsu Province on the central eastern coast of China, just north of Shanghai. This historically and culturally rich city lies at the lower end of the Yangtze river, resulting in lush and scenic landscapes. Nanjing is well-known for having many popular historical sites, some of which have been listed as UNESCO World Heritage sites.

These are the overall average travel costs for the two destinations.
The average daily cost (per person) in Jakarta is $64, while the average daily cost in Nanjing is $96. These costs include accommodation (assuming double occupancy, so the traveler is sharing the room), food, transportation, and entertainment. While every person is different, these costs are an average of past travelers in each destination. What follows is a categorical breakdown of travel costs for Jakarta and Nanjing in more detail.

When we compare the travel costs of actual travelers between Jakarta and Nanjing, we can see that Nanjing is more expensive. And not only is Jakarta much less expensive, but it is actually a significantly cheaper destination. So, traveling to Jakarta would let you spend less money overall. Or, you could decide to spend more money in Jakarta and be able to afford a more luxurious travel style by staying in nicer hotels, eating at more expensive restaurants, taking tours, and experiencing more activities. The same level of travel in Nanjing would naturally cost you much more money, so you would probably want to keep your budget a little tighter in Nanjing than you might in Jakarta.
